When the stomach rumbles, we’ll make a move and head on to Etty Bay for lunch. A pretty sandy shore to dig our toes into and lay out a picnic rug. Etty Bay is a hidden gem where the rainforest meets the sea and is home to the famous and magnificent Cassowaries. Also known as dinosaur birds. Really something to see!

We’ll make a move onto Babinda Boulders, the town that drew me in and captivated me. We’ll start by making the 600 metre walk through the rainforest floor and stop at various platforms to uncover the sheer enormity of the energy expelled through these boulders. There are no words that truly describe what happens here. Learn about the legend of Oolana who drowned in the then still waters after being chased out by her beloved’s tribe, and whose pain and anguish turned it into the raging torrent that it is today. We won’t be swimming right there! We will then choose our places to swim. There is the main pool which is shallow in areas (great for the littlie’s) and has boulders to swim out to and jump off.

You may prefer the hippy hole or as we like to call it, the whale pool.
This is a deeper pool with "two whales" breaching the surface, or explore the entry point to The Goldfields track.
